When I travel for work I tend to throw together a small bag of misfits from my storage stash instead of taking regular favorites. It's a similar exercise. Usually I'll shoot just as well with 6-8 discs that I've rarely/never thrown before. Just cover the major slots and don't pick anything too wildly different from what you throw, and it's fine.

If you're throwing unfamiliar discs, in my experience it's better to skew a little bit towards the overstable side. Nothing gets you into trouble quite like an unfamiliar, understable distance driver.
